Abstract: In the title compound, C14H16BrNO5, the isoxazolidine ring adopts an envelope conformation, with the N atom at the flap. In the crystal, inter-molecular C - H?N and C - H?O hydrogen bonds generate R33(18) ring motifs which are fused into a ribbon-like structure extending along the b axis. © Büyükgü ngör et al. 2009.
